**The Opportunity**

We are seeking a dedicated and passionate Chef Manager to join our team at Olive Catering Services Limited. As a key member of our management team, you will be responsible for driving business growth and delivering exceptional customer experiences.

The successful candidate will have a strong background in hospitality management, with experience in menu planning, production levels, food costing, ordering and stock control. They will also possess excellent leadership skills and be able to motivate and inspire their team.

We offer a competitive salary of £35,000 per annum, plus a range of benefits including 28 days holiday, enhanced sick pay, free meals and wellbeing support.

About Our Company

Olive Catering Services Limited provides workplace dining solutions with a focus on fresh food. We believe in providing exceptional customer experiences and delivering high-quality food and beverage services to our clients.
